2. If each of the following objects are rotating withthe same angular velocity, ?, which would be the hardest to stop?(i.e., require the largest amount of work).
A hoop with mass (1/2)M and radius 2R rotating about itscylinder axis.
A solid cylinder with mass 4M and radius (3/4)R rotating aboutits cylinder axis.
A solid sphere with mass 8M and radius (2/3)R rotating about anydiameter.
A hoop with mass 4M and radius (1/2)R rotating about itscylinder axis.
A thin spherical shell with mass 8M and radius (1/2)R rotatingabout any diameter.
3. If an object is in equilibrium, which of thefollowing are true? There may be more than one correctanswer.
There can only be one torqueon the object.
The net torque on the objectis zero.
The object may be atrest.
The object may have a constantvelocity.
The net force on the object is zero.
